Summary BUDGET BLOWOUT - DEFICIT TO HIT $50 BILLIONThe government and opposition trade accusations over who's to blame for a projected budget deficit blowing out to $50 billion.SEARCHING FOR THE TRUTH ABOUT A MASSACRE IN WEST PAPUAEminent Australian lawyers are demanding Indonesian authorities investigate allegations of a massacre fifteen years ago in West Papua in which more than one hundred civilians were killed, raped or tortured.FORMER DEMOCRATS SENATOR, NATASHA STOTT-DESPOJA, APPOINTED AMBASSADOR FOR WOMEN AND GIRLSThe Federal government has reached across the political divide to appoint the former Democrats leader Natasha Stott-Despoja Australia's new Ambassador for Women and Girls, a role that will see her travelling around the region to promote gender equality and women's rights.ON THE ROAD AGAINA former roadie to legendary Australian rock bands, The Angels, Cold Chisel and Midnight Oil, beats his addictions and the rock and roll lifestyle by hitting the road as a modern-day swagman
